Houston Tex-Mex Legends
The Original Ninfa's on Navigation
East End • Birthplace of Fajitas
Mama Ninfa invented the fajita taco here in 1973. The original location is a pilgrimage site for Tex-Mex lovers.
El Tiempo Cantina
Multiple Locations • Premium Tex-Mex
Founded by Mama Ninfa's son. Upscale fajitas, strong margaritas, and legendary queso. The gold standard.
Pappasito's Cantina
Multiple Locations • Fajita Empire
Massive portions, sizzling fajitas, and killer margaritas. Not subtle, but consistently great Tex-Mex.
Molina's Cantina
Since 1941 • Old School
Houston's oldest Mexican restaurant. The chili con carne and cheese enchiladas are time capsules of classic Tex-Mex.
